What changes the price

  • What the examination finds - this is why a plan comes after, not before
  • Whether X-rays are needed
  • Whether sedation is used
  • How many appointments the treatment requires
  • Whether ACC or the School Dental Scheme applies

You'll know before we start

Dentistry has a bad reputation for surprise bills, and most of that comes from treatment being agreed verbally and priced afterwards. We do it the other way round: examination first, then a written plan with costs, then you decide.

If something changes mid-treatment - and occasionally it does, because some things are only visible once a tooth is opened up - we stop and talk to you about it rather than carrying on and adding it to the bill.

Free for under-18s

Basic dental care is publicly funded for children and teenagers up to their 18th birthday, and we're a registered adolescent provider. Routine examinations, cleaning and standard treatment cost you nothing in that age group.

ACC

If a tooth was damaged in an accident, ACC usually contributes. We lodge the claim as part of your appointment - you don't need to have filed anything beforehand. ACC generally contributes rather than covering everything, so there may be a surcharge, and we'll tell you what it is before starting.

If cost is the barrier

Tell us. There is often more than one way to treat something, at genuinely different price points, and we'd rather find the option you can actually go ahead with than quote the ideal one and have you do nothing. Delayed treatment almost always costs more in the end.

Our fees - common questions

Can you give me a price over the phone?
For an examination, yes. For treatment, not honestly - the cost depends on what we find. What we can do is see you, work out what's needed, and give you a written plan with costs before anything is booked.
Do you take ACC?
Yes, we're a registered ACC provider and we lodge the claim for you. That includes many visitors injured in New Zealand.
Is dental care free for my children?
Yes, up to their 18th birthday under the School Dental Scheme. We're a registered adolescent provider.
